Cutaneous granular cell angiosarcoma

Summary
This study describes a rare granular cell variant of cutaneous angiosarcoma. Diagnosis requires identifying vascular patterns and using specific endothelial markers like Factor VIII-related antigen and Ulex europaeus agglutinin-1.

Background:
- Cutaneous angiosarcomas typically present with irregular vascular channels.
- Neoplastic cells usually have small cytoplasm and hyperchromatic nuclei.
- Standard diagnostic criteria can be challenging in variants.
Observation:
- A rare angiosarcoma variant with abundant granular cytoplasm was encountered.
- This variant exhibited typical anastomosing vascular patterns in some areas.
- Immunohistochemical staining showed variable results for endothelial markers.
Findings:
- The granular cell angiosarcoma variant stained positive for Factor VIII-related antigen and Ulex europaeus agglutinin-1.
- CD31 and CD34, typically positive, were negative in this case.
- Lysosomal marker CD68 stained the granular cytoplasm in both studied cases.
Implications:
- Recognizing the anastomosing vascular channels is crucial for diagnosing this rare variant.
- A combination of lectin (UEA1) and immunohistochemical markers (FVIIIRAg, CD34, CD31) aids diagnosis.
- This highlights the importance of comprehensive marker panels in challenging dermatopathology cases.
